The Evolution of DAOs

DAOs have long been heralded as the future of organizational governance. Traditional governance structures often suffer from inefficiencies, delays, and a lack of transparency. DAOs, built on blockchain technology, offer a decentralized, transparent, and permissionless framework for decision-making. These organizations operate through smart contracts, ensuring that rules and processes are executed without human intervention, thus reducing the potential for errors and biases.

However, even with their many advantages, DAOs have faced challenges in terms of scalability, complexity, and adaptability. Enter AI—a technology with the potential to address these challenges head-on.

AI’s Role in DAOs

Artificial intelligence brings a level of analytical power and operational efficiency that was previously unattainable in DAOs. By integrating AI into DAO workflows, these organizations can achieve unprecedented levels of automation, learning, and responsiveness.

Enhanced Decision-Making

One of the most transformative aspects of AI in DAOs is its ability to enhance decision-making processes. Traditional DAOs rely on community members to propose and vote on decisions. While this democratizes the process, it can be time-consuming and prone to human error. AI-led DAOs utilize machine learning algorithms to analyze vast amounts of data and provide insights that can inform better decisions.

For instance, AI can analyze market trends, member preferences, and historical data to forecast the outcomes of various proposals. This data-driven approach ensures that decisions are not only well-informed but also aligned with the long-term goals of the DAO.

Automation and Efficiency

AI’s ability to automate repetitive tasks is another significant advantage for DAOs. Tasks such as monitoring compliance with smart contracts, managing member communications, and tracking project progress can be handled by AI systems, freeing up human members to focus on strategic initiatives.

For example, an AI-driven system can automatically detect anomalies in smart contract execution and alert the relevant parties. This not only enhances security but also ensures that the DAO operates smoothly and efficiently.

Learning and Adaptability

AI’s learning capabilities allow DAOs to adapt and evolve over time. By continuously analyzing data and outcomes, AI systems can identify patterns and make recommendations for improvement. This adaptability ensures that DAOs can respond to changing circumstances and member needs more effectively than static, rule-based systems.

Imagine a DAO that uses AI to monitor member engagement and project success rates. The AI can then recommend changes to improve engagement or suggest new projects that align with member interests. This dynamic, data-driven approach keeps the DAO vibrant and responsive.

At its core, blockchain technology is a distributed, immutable ledger. Imagine a shared notebook, accessible to everyone in a network, where every transaction is recorded and verified by multiple participants. Once a page is filled and added to the notebook, it cannot be altered or deleted. This inherent transparency and security are the bedrock upon which blockchain wealth is built. Unlike traditional financial systems, which often rely on central authorities like banks and governments, blockchain operates on a peer-to-peer network. This disintermediation is a game-changer, cutting out the middlemen and their associated fees, and giving individuals more control over their assets.

The creation of digital assets is another significant pillar of blockchain wealth. Beyond cryptocurrencies, blockchain enables the tokenization of virtually anything of value. Real estate, art, intellectual property, even fractional ownership of businesses – all can be represented as digital tokens on a blockchain. This opens up unprecedented liquidity for traditionally illiquid assets. Imagine buying a fraction of a renowned artwork or a commercial property with the same ease as buying a stock. This not only democratizes investment opportunities but also creates new markets and revenue streams for asset owners. The ability to divide and trade ownership in small, verifiable units lowers the barrier to entry for investors and increases the potential pool of buyers for sellers.

Smart contracts, self-executing contracts with the terms of the agreement directly written into code, are the sophisticated engines driving much of this innovation. They automate processes, enforce agreements, and eliminate the need for intermediaries in transactions. For example, a smart contract could automatically disburse rental income to property owners once a tenant's payment is confirmed on the blockchain, all without the need for a property management company. This efficiency, coupled with the inherent security of blockchain, translates directly into cost savings and increased returns for all parties involved. The implications for industries ranging from supply chain management to insurance and legal services are profound, promising streamlined operations and reduced friction.

The concept of "mining" cryptocurrencies, while often sensationalized, represents a fundamental shift in how value is produced. In essence, miners use computing power to validate transactions and secure the network. In return, they are rewarded with newly minted cryptocurrency. This process, driven by an intricate economic incentive system, ensures the integrity and security of the blockchain. Decentralized Finance (DeFi) is a rapidly evolving ecosystem built on blockchain, offering a suite of financial services – lending, borrowing, trading, and insurance – without traditional intermediaries. Users can earn interest on their crypto holdings, take out loans secured by digital assets, and trade with unparalleled speed and accessibility. DeFi represents a parallel financial universe, one that is permissionless and global, offering a glimpse into a future where financial control is truly in the hands of the individual. The potential for passive income generation through staking, yield farming, and liquidity provision within DeFi protocols is a significant draw for those seeking to grow their blockchain wealth.

The inherent scarcity of many digital assets, particularly cryptocurrencies with predetermined supply caps, also plays a crucial role in their value proposition. Unlike fiat currencies, which can be printed at will by central banks, leading to inflation, many cryptocurrencies have a finite supply. This programmed scarcity, akin to that of precious metals like gold, can contribute to their long-term value appreciation, making them an attractive store of value and a hedge against traditional inflation. Decentralized Autonomous Organizations (DAOs) represent another frontier in blockchain wealth creation. These are organizations governed by code and community consensus, rather than a central hierarchy. Token holders typically vote on proposals, manage treasury funds, and collectively steer the direction of the DAO. This model of distributed governance can lead to more efficient, transparent, and equitable organizations. Individuals can contribute to projects they believe in, earn tokens for their contributions, and have a direct say in the organization's success, thereby sharing in its wealth. DAOs are transforming how collective endeavors are managed, from venture capital funds to social impact initiatives, creating new models for shared ownership and reward.

Furthermore, the underlying infrastructure of blockchain itself presents opportunities for wealth creation. Staking cryptocurrencies, for instance, allows individuals to earn passive income by holding and locking up their digital assets to support the operation of a blockchain network. This is akin to earning interest in a traditional savings account, but often with higher potential yields. By participating in network validation and security, users are directly contributing to the health and growth of the blockchain ecosystem and being rewarded for it. The diverse staking mechanisms and reward structures across different blockchain protocols offer a variety of options for those looking to grow their holdings.

The evolution of blockchain technology is also paving the way for more sophisticated financial instruments. Decentralized Exchanges (DEXs) allow for peer-to-peer trading of digital assets without an intermediary. Liquidity pools, where users deposit pairs of assets to facilitate trading, can earn those users trading fees. Yield farming, a more complex strategy, involves moving assets between different DeFi protocols to maximize returns. While these advanced strategies carry higher risks, they highlight the depth and sophistication of the blockchain financial ecosystem and the potential for significant wealth generation for those who understand and navigate them effectively.
